Description

This security bulletin contains information about 2 vulnerabilities.


1) Bu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2025-3121)

CWE-ID: CWE-119 - Memory corruption

CVSSv4: C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ear


The vulnerability allows a local user to cause memory corruption.

The vulnerability exists in the function torch.jit.jit_module_from_flatbuffer. A local user can trigger the vulnerability to cause memory corruption


2) Bu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2025-3136)

CWE-ID: CWE-119 - Memory corruption

CVSSv4: C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ear


The vulnerability allows a local user to cause memory corruption.

The vulnerability exists in the function torch.cuda.memory.caching_allocator_delete of the file c10/cuda/CUDACachingAllocator.cpp. A local user can trigger the vulnerability to cause memory corruption.
